Location
Hales is a lovely village nestled amidst the picturesque South Norfolk countryside, surrounded by fields, steams and woodlands . The area is well known for the stunning Raveningham Estate where gardens open to the public from as early as February, and include amongst many others the `Time Garden` designed around essays based on the passage of time written by Sir Francis Bacon. A visit to St. Margaret`s Church, which sits in an isolated countryside setting, will find you falling in to a 12th Century Norman world, with beautiful stained glass windows and medieval carved entrance door. Life in Hales moves at a gentle pace, providing ample opportunities for leisurely walks and immersing yourself in the peace of village life along side it`s pub with an in-house Indian restaurant. Just over a mile from Hales and lying on the River Chet, Loddon is a small market town with so much on its doorstep. There are an assortment of local shops, eateries and pubs along with local walks. There are numerous schools nearby covering all ages, including the renowned Langley School, an independent school offering day, weekly, flexi and full boarding. Hales falls within the catchment area for Hobart High School. Loddon is within the bounds of The Broads National Park, which is the largest protected wetland in Britain. Travel South East from Hales for just six miles and you arrive at the beautiful bustling market town of Beccles where you will find amenities and attractions in abundance. An array of independent shops to explore, restaurants and pubs, public swimming pool, museums and the bell tower to name a few. Hales is well situated to reach areas in both Norfolk and Suffolk, and the ancient city of Norwich is less than a 30 minute drive away as is the stunning coastline which includes, Soutbwold, Warberswick, Dunwich and Aldborugh.
